Paper: Preliminary results from observations with the Fourier tachometer
Volume: 40, Inside the Stars, IAU Colloquium 137
Page: 90
Authors: Schou, J.; Brown, T. M.; Bachman, K. T.
Abstract: Recently several interesting results concerning the time dependence of solar p-mode frequencies have appeared. In particular it has been shown that the mode frequencies change with solar activity (Libbrecht and Woodard, 1991). We present preliminary results from an analysis of two 3-mo observation runs with the Fourier Tachometer (which was operated by HAO and NSO) from 1987 and 1989. The analysis was done with two different methods in order to test for systematic errors. We show that the mode frequencies change in a manner similar to that reported by Libbrecht and Woodard. We also present results for the frequency splittings caused by the solar rotation.
